About the job

Requirements
  • A bachelor's degree in Mechanical Engineering, Aerospace Engineering, or a related engineering discipline.
  • 7–15+ years of professional experience in mechanical design and mass properties analysis, with most experience on Space Based Interceptors, hypersonic vehicles, or similar high-performance flight system programs.
  • Demonstrated experience maintaining mass properties predictions for multiple vehicles across multiple programs simultaneously.
  • Experience maintaining mass growth allowance standards for component categories as vehicle and component-level design matures.
  • Demonstrated expertise in flight vehicle structural design for high-dynamic-pressure, thermally coupled, and high-g flight environments, including experience across interceptor, kill vehicle, or re-entry system programs.
  • Extensive hands-on experience with guidance and seeker packaging architecture, including precision optical or radio-frequency sensor integration, alignment and retention design, vibration isolation, and electromagnetic-interference management within kill vehicle or interceptor envelopes.
  • Expert-level proficiency in Siemens NX, including complex multi-subsystem vehicle assemblies, configuration management, and part-design best practices.
  • Expert-level understanding of geometric dimensioning and tolerancing principles, with experience defining custom GD&T datum and tolerance schemes for part drawings.
  • Experience performing tolerance stack-ups based on assembly-wide tolerances for fitment analysis.
  • Strong understanding of first principles and experience performing preliminary hand calculations for all designed parts.
  • A proven track record of rocket, missile, and/or satellite mechanical design and/or mass-properties experience from initial design through production.
  • Strong familiarity with relevant defense and aerospace standards, including MIL-SPEC, MIL-STD-810, MIL-STD-1540, and AIAA S-110, and their application to design, analysis, and testing.
  • Experience with configuration management, manufacturing execution systems, and product lifecycle management tools such as Teamcenter and Windchill.
  • Ability to obtain and maintain a United States security clearance at the Secret or TS/SCI level.
  • U.S. citizenship, lawful permanent residence, protected-individual status, or eligibility to obtain the required Department of State authorizations under ITAR.

Responsibilities
  • Serve as both the mass-properties technical authority and subject-matter expert and a mechanical design engineer for Space Based Interceptors; own system-level mass properties and perform piece-part design as directed by responsible engineers.
  • Own mass properties for all flight-vehicle structures and systems and work with vehicle responsible engineers on component packaging to optimize center of gravity, moments of inertia, and products of inertia.
  • Define mass-properties definition and tracking methodology while adhering to relevant industry standards, including AIAA S-110.
  • Support vehicle-level responsible engineers with component-level design as needed to meet mission-level requirements.
  • Define and maintain vehicle-level mechanical interface control documents, mass-properties reports, and configuration baselines across program milestones.
  • Conform to GD&T standards per ASME Y14.5-2018, drawing conventions, and computer-aided-design model-management practices established by the mechanical engineering department.
  • Develop and approve center-of-gravity and moment-of-inertia measurement test plans, witness testing, and resolve anomalies and nonconformances against program requirements.
  • Apply spacecraft and space-environment design expertise, including precision mechanisms, electronics packaging, and launch-load structural design, to cross-domain solutions for Space Based Interceptors and hypersonic programs.
  • Provide technical mentorship and career-development guidance to junior mechanical engineers.

About the company

True Anomaly provides an integrated space defense platform blending spacecraft manufacturing, software, and AI for space security. Its flagship Jackal autonomous orbital vehicles perform rendezvous and proximity operations, supported by training, simulation, and mission-control software. The full-stack approach combines hardware, software, and AI, and focuses on government and allied customers with contracts like the U.S. Space Force and programs such as Victus Haze. The goal is to improve space situational awareness and provide controllable, defense-ready tools for orbital operations.

August 20, 2026 02:05 PM ET Both startups are using their newfound capital to accelerate production of their hypersonic weapons and satellites. This three-year-old maker of hypersonic strike missiles has completed a $1 billion Series C capital raise to aid its transition into scaled production of these weapons and efforts to expand the product portfolio. For Castelion, this new financing round follows its $350 million Series C that closed in December and an 18-month period where the company has booked $500 million in U.S. military contracts. JPMorgan Chase's Strategic Investment Group, which is part of the banking giant's Security and Resiliency Initiative, Andreesen Horowitz and The Carlyle Group acted as co-leads for the Castelion Series C equity financing. Lightspeed Venture Partners, Lavrock Ventures, Altimeter, General Catalyst and Interlagos joined new investor T. Rowe Price Associates in the raise. Castelion now touts its valuation at around $13 billion following the Series C, which includes $800 million in equity capital and a $250 million revolving credit facility. Castelion's flagship system is the Blackbeard hypersonic missile, for which the Navy placed a $23.4 million firm-fixed-price order in June for 50 prototypes. In May, the Defense Department signed a testing-and-validation agreement with Castelion to lay down a framework for purchasing at least 500 Blackbeard missiles per year over up to five years. The Pentagon's pact with Castelion is part of a military-wide push to speed up the development and advancement of hypersonic weapons, which China and Russia have also prioritized. Hypersonics also depend on munitions, a segment of defense manufacturing under stress from conflicts in places like Ukraine and Russia. In addition to Blackbeard, Castelion will use the newfound capital to speed up its work on a new precision strike weapon and systems for air and missile defense. Bryon Hargis, Castelion's chief executive and a co-founder, told CNBC in an interview aired Thursday described the company as "following the model of what the country used to do in the Apollo era." Muon Space This five-year-old maker of small satellites has completed a $250 million Series C capital raise to aid its efforts at accelerating production of larger-scale constellations and expanding dual-use spacecraft. For Muon, this new financing round follows its $146 million Series C round completed in the summer of 2025. Muon has launched seven satellites so far this year, a run that brings its total number of deployments to 11 satellites with plans for 13 more over the next 12 months. Muon touts 50 customer satellites as currently in production and is pushing toward a production cadence of 500 birds per year. In addition to production, Muon also plans to use a portion of the newfound capital for investments in new capabilities such as orbital artificial intelligence computing. Eclipse Capital led the Series C round for Muon in the same year that the investment firm also co-led True Anomaly's $650 million Series D. Muon's new investors include Galvanize, Google, Salesforce Ventures, Wellington Management, I Squared Capital and Woven Capital. Existing investors returning to the fold for Muon include Radical Ventures, Congruent Ventures, Costanoa Ventures, Activate Capital, ACME Capital, ArcTern Ventures and Overlap Holdings. Muon designs its satellites to operate in low-Earth orbit while collecting and distributing Earth intelligence data for government and commercial entities. The company's federal portfolio includes a second-stage contract with the National Reconnaissance Office, which they signed in May to aid the further development and eventual deployment of the Halo satellite. Muon is also one of 14 companies involved in NASA's Commercial Satellite Data Acquisition contract, which the agency uses to expand the availability of Earth observation data across scientific communities.

NorthStar appoints Matthew Linton as Chief Legal Officer.

NorthStar appoints Matthew Linton as Chief Legal Officer. Experienced space and national security legal executive will support the company's global expansion. Montreal, Canada, August 4th, 2026, - NorthStar Earth & Space Inc. ("NorthStar"), a global leader in Space Domain Awareness (SDA) with headquarters in Montreal and operations in the United States and Europe, today announced the appointment of Matthew Linton as Chief Legal Officer, Board Secretary, and Head of Human Resources. Linton will help strengthen the company's operational foundation as it continues to scale the enterprise to deliver services to government and commercial clients. He brings extensive experience advising companies across the space and national security sectors. Throughout his career, he has advised emerging space companies on complex commercial, regulatory, and governance matters while supporting the development and execution of satellite missions and strategic government partnerships. "Space is now the first line of defence and NorthStar has established itself as a pioneer in space-based monitoring and intelligence," said Linton. "As space becomes increasingly important to national security and global resilience, the ability to see, understand, and act on what is happening in orbit is essential. I look forward to working alongside an exceptional team, strengthening the partnerships that safeguard this increasingly vital domain, and to helping NorthStar deliver on its mission." Previously, Linton served as Chief Legal Officer and General Counsel at True Anomaly, a defence space technology company, where he helped shape the legal and regulatory framework supporting its national security and commercial space missions "We are very pleased to welcome Matt to NorthStar's management team," said Stewart Bain, Founder and Chief Executive Officer of NorthStar. "His legal, regulatory, and sector experience will be important as NorthStar continue to grow and deliver trusted space intelligence to government and commercial customers." About NorthStar Earth & Space NorthStar Earth & Space is a space intelligence and data analytics company. NorthStar is the first commercial enterprise to launch dedicated spacecraft that continuously scan, detect, and track the behaviour of satellites from space. NorthStar offers commercial and defence customers Space Situational Awareness (SSA) and 24/7 Space Domain Awareness (SDA) services. NorthStar's patented Space Information & Intelligence (Si2) Platform combines a robust system architecture, AI, edge computing, and diverse observation sources with its dedicated sensors to detect threats as they occur and evolve in-orbit. This highly differentiated service provides early detection, tracking, and custody of emerging space threats to enable decision makers to measure and assess alternative responses. With global headquarters in Montreal, Canada, a European HQ in Luxembourg, and a dedicated U.S. operation in McLean, Virginia. NorthStar supports mission critical operations with key defence and civil clients including the Royal Canadian Armed Forces' (RCAF) - 3 Canadian Space Division (3 CSD), the US Space Force Joint Commercial Operations, DARPA, the Luxembourg Space Agency, and the European Space Agency and others.

True Anomaly raises $650M Series D to accelerate space superiority capabilities

True Anomaly has raised $650 million in a Series D round, bringing total capital raised to over $1 billion since its 2022 founding. The round was co-led by Eclipse and Riot Ventures, with participation from Paradigm, Atreides, G Squared and others, plus $50 million in debt from Stifel Bank. The Colorado-based startup develops space superiority technology, including Jackal autonomous orbital vehicles, Mosaic mission software and advanced payloads. True Anomaly will deliver spacecraft for the US Space Force's $1.8 billion Andromeda programme and has been named prime contractor for the Space-Based Interceptor Programme. The company plans to conduct a dozen missions over 18 months and expand headcount from 250 to over 500 by year-end 2026, targeting 1,000 employees by 2028.

April 28, 2026 03:15 PM ET The four-year-old space startup closes a new capital raise on the heels of its selection for a key Golden dome-related contract. True Anomaly, a small satellite manufacturing startup that has quickly expanded into other aspects of space, has collected $650 million in Series D capital from investors to aid efforts in accelerating product deliveries. This new round announced Thursday comes roughly one year after True Anomaly closed a $260 million Series C round, which focused on vertical integration and capacity expansion. True Anomaly opened for business in 2022 to exclusively focus on defense and national security space efforts. In addition, True Anomaly is one of a dozen companies that Space Force recently announced as prime contractors for a program to develop space-based interceptors. These weapons are a cornerstone in the strategy to build out the Golden Dome missile defense system. "Space superiority is no longer theoretical. It is a requirement for the Joint Forces to be able to operate freely in any domain," Even Rogers, CEO and co-founder of True Anomaly, said in a release. "The doctrine and capabilities required for space superiority are nascent, and industry's bias towards 'dual use' platforms is rendering combat effects against modern threats underserved and unsustainable." Eclipse and Riot Ventures led the Series D round that involved new investors such as Paradigm, Atreides, G Squared, The Private Shares Fund and VanEck. Existing investors returning to the fold include Accel, Menlo Ventures, ACME Capital, Space VC, Meritech Capital, Narya and 645 Ventures. Stifel Bank is providing $50 million in debt financing. True Anomaly's primary uses for the new capital include hiring efforts aimed at expanding the team to 500 employees by the end of this year, as well as growing its manufacturing capacity to meet customer demand and prepare for a dozen missions over the next 18 months. One of those missions is a Space Force effort called VICTUS HAZE, where one of True Anomaly's spacecraft will conduct a rendezvous and proximity mission in collaboration with a Rocket Lab spacecraft. True Anomaly's core product lines include its autonomous orbital vehicle called Jackal and Mosaic, the company's mission autonomy software platform.
